ACIS can store modeling information in external files, called
save files. These files have an open format so that external applications, even those not based on
ACIS, can have access to the
ACIS geometric model.
The basic information needed to understand the
ACIS file format (focusing on the reading, or
restore, operation), includes the structure of the save file format, how data is encapsulated, the types of data written, and subtypes and references.
